VPL0BDWYkZtBkaumvhzxkDHdpE0AAAAhAKMSvzIBnni7ot/OSie2TmJLY4SwTQAe MFwwDQYJKoZIhvcNAQEBBQADSwAwSAJBAKj34GkxFhD90vcNLYLInFEX6Ppy1tPfĩCnzj4p4WGeKLs1Pt8QuKUpRKfFLfRYC9AIKjbJTWit CqvjWYzvQwECAwEAAQ=ĪAAAB3NzaC1yc2EAAAADAQABAAAAQQCo9 BpMRYQ/d元DS2CyJxRF j6ctbT3/QpĨ4 KeFhnii7NT7fELilKUSnxS30WAvQCCo2yU1orfgqr41mM70MBĪAAAQCCS4sQctqqRaEuA0pqBJqN6hstLes9PQCCbR/uTnkVdW3vjeHA2CSn3xsw2 QwinX0cR9Hx84rSMrFndxZi52o9EOLJ7cithncoW1KOAf7lIJIUzP0oIKkskAndQ P75scMcwH0SQUdrNrejgfIzJFWzcH9xWwKhOT9s9hLx2OfPlMtDDSJVRspqwwQrF UNIZ1TooXT9Xn EJC0yjVnlTHZMfqrcA3OmVSi4kftugjAax4Z2qDqO onkgeJAw I65WX2jGSn61ja圜wpf1HPFBPDUaS5s3f92aKjk0AE8htsDBBiCVS3Yjq4QSbhfz WddwtWaGuYD/Swcdt0Xht8U8BF0SjSyzQ4YtRsG9CmEHYhWmQ5AqK1W3mDUApO38Ĭm5L1HrHV4YJnYmmK9jgq iWlLFDmB8s4TA6kMPWbCENlpr1kEXz4hLwY3ylH8XW YBtM1tgqsAQgbSZT0475aHufzFuJuPWOYqiHag8OUKMeZuxVHndElipEY2V5lS9m MAwGCCqGSIb3DQIJBQAwHQYJYIZIAWUDBAECBBCCGsoP7F4bd8O5I1poTn8PBIIB MIIBvTBXBgkqhkiG9w0BBQ0wSjApBgkqhkiG9w0BBQwwHAQIpZHwLtkYRb4CAggA bDRPrtlRUDDx44wHoEhSDRdy77eiQIgE6z/k6I ChN1LLttwX0galITxmAYrOBh NQIgbYSzn3Py6AasNj6nEtCfB i1p3F35TK/87DlPSrmAgkCIQDJLhFoj1gbwRbH Ngkp98bMNrzy9AQ1mJGbQZGrpr4c8ZAx3aRNAiEAoxK/MgGeeLui385KJ7ZOYktj JO9DAQIDAQABAkAgkuLEHLaqkWhLgNKagSajeobLS3rPT0Agm0f7k55FXVt743hw GsicURfo nLW09/0KfOPinhYZ4ouzU 3xC4pSlEp8Ut9FgL0AgqNslNaK34Kq NZ MIIBVAIBADANBgkqhkiG9w0BAQEFAASCAT4wggE6AgEAAkEAqPfgaTEWEP3S9w0t MEgCQQCo9 BpMRYQ/d元DS2CyJxRF j6ctbT3/Qp84 KeFhnii7NT7fELilKUSnx PY8rMoBXqgm9hC5JsXzn6Z6X1kpGFhDjkNSdzx4jYzw= PSjfkl1Ut3zChtwEuAFnSDuypbrODBdphZHD40WmX0f69VKKs44vsKCHr8nzJ8R5ĭw 2Ggyq5W5hl3PDTMTqn8Pc cwmPdVe4bkNqxbCHe2omZXpNIgC31wrMBvkyUYv UMnMhYhx/OYvCs4sMWKe5/etyR2gz0Fvp6VDUa0jNRvoad 8/pHK7KDxB8nW5Kgm Oih 1q3eA2RMQ5izXOEkyMKrWWlcKMWVJzMSYjFeFJB8D8wJNmq1ArNCO3uXfwkZ Z3bEq1rvATiQmAByKNOiVujd1gsq7JxfQYDdHRzDhZZrUstnetvGTDBtMHmhzbBX OdKAmV6AbsoWsy元thUoYVDEJAsQl8RrH JuQ9HWUnDLunDdLEM6oNl15XP1xLOH TQIhAKMSvzIBnni7ot/OSie2TmJLY4SwTQAevXysE2RbFDYdAiEBCUEaRQnMnbp7ĩmxDXDf6AU0cN/RPBjb9qSHDcWZHGzUCIG2Es59z8ugGrDY pxLQnwfotadxd Uy O3qGy0t6z09AIJtH 5OeRV1be N4cDYJKffGzDa88vQENZiRm0GRq6a HPGQMd2k KUpRKfFLfRYC9AIKjbJTWit CqvjWYzvQwECAwEAAQJAIJLixBy2qpFoS4DSmoEm MIIBOgIBAAJBAKj34GkxFhD90vcNLYLInFEX6Ppy1tPf9Cnzj4p4WGeKLs1Pt8Qu $success = $rsa2.VerifyStringENC($strData,"sha-1",$hexSig) # The signature is a hex string, so make sure the EncodingMode is correct: $success = $rsa2.ImportPublicKey($pubKey.GetXml()) # Import the public key into the RSA object: # Now verify using a separate instance of the RSA object: $success = $cert.LoadFromFile("m圜ert.cer") $hexSig = $rsa.SignStringENC($strData,"sha-1") # Sign the string using the sha-1 hash algorithm. $strData = "This is the string to be signed." $success = $rsa.ImportPrivateKey($privKeyXml) # Import the private key into the RSA component: $success = $privKey.LoadPemFile("privateKey.key") cer Add-Type -Path "C:\chilkat\ChilkatDotNet47-9.5.0-圆4\ChilkatDotNet47.dll" $("Decrypted passphrase: " $passphrase) $passphrase = $rsa.DecryptStringENC($bdEncrypted.GetEncoded("base64"),$true) # To make things easy, we'll pass the RSA encrypted data as a Base64 string # so decryption should result in a string. # In this case, we know that it was a string that was encrypted, $success = $bdEncrypted.LoadFile("qa_data/passphrase.enc") $bdEncrypted = New-Object Chilkat.BinData # For example, maybe it is a file containing an encrypted passphrase. # This will typically be a file that is 128, 256, etc. $success = $rsa.ImportPrivateKeyObj($privKey) $success = $privKey.LoadPemFile("myPrivateKey.pem") # See Global Unlock Sample for sample code. # This example assumes the Chilkat API to have been previously unlocked. (PowerShell) RSA Decrypt Binary Add-Type -Path "C:\chilkat\ChilkatDotNet47-9.5.0-圆4\ChilkatDotNet47.dll" Previous Post Next Post Rsa key has changed ssh-keygen -R "you server hostname or ip"
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|